House raising services involve elevating a property to protect it from flood damage, improve foundation stability, or facilitate renovations. The process typically includes lifting the entire structure from its foundation, often using hydraulic jacks and specialized equipment, to create space underneath. Once elevated, the foundation is reinforced or replaced, and the house is carefully lowered back into position. This service is essential for homes in flood-prone areas or regions where rising water levels threaten existing structures.

The overview below groups typical House Raising proj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Clarkston,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$10,000 and $50,000, depending on the size and complexity of the home. For example, raising a small cottage may be closer to $10,000, while larger, multi-story homes could approach $50,000.
Factors Affecting Cost - The overall expense varies based on foundation type, home height, and the extent of structural work needed. Additional costs may include permits, utilities, and site preparation, which can influence the final price.
Average Price for Local Projects - In Clarkston, MI and nearby areas, the typical cost for house raising projects ranges from $15,000 to $40,000. Prices are influenced by local labor rates and material costs, which can fluctuate.
Cost Considerations - Homeowners should expect costs to vary widely based on individual project details, with some projects costing less than $10,000 for minor adjustments and others exceeding $50,000 for extensive raises.
